The Price Puzzle: What Really Drives Costs?
You might wonder, "Why do two similar-looking solar panels have a 15% price difference?" The devil's in the packaging details:
Factor | Cost Impact | Example |
---|---|---|
Encapsulant Material | ±$0.08/W | EVA vs. POE films |
Frame Thickness | ±$0.05/W | 1.4mm vs 2.0mm aluminum |
Backsheet Type | ±$0.12/W | TPT vs. glass-glass |

How to Choose Without Getting Burned
Remember the 2018 hail storm that wiped out 5MW of Texas solar farms? That's why smart buyers now demand:
- PID-resistant encapsulation (≤2% power degradation)
- Salt mist certification for coastal projects
- Third-party lab reports (not just factory claims)
